About Sheppard Pratt – Baltimore/Washington Campus

Sheppard Pratt’s Baltimore/Washington Campus in Maryland specializes in the treatment of mental health and behavioral issues, including addiction and substance abuse. Support is available here to kids, teens, and adults of all genders, ethnicities and walks of life. The center accepts Maryland Medicaid and Medicare, as well as many major insurance providers

Most clients are referred to the adult day hospital here if they have completed an inpatient program, or their condition has stabilized. Program and care here is offered on an outpatient basis, with treatment taking place during weekdays between 8am and 3pm, so clients can return to the comfort of their own home at night. Length of care naturally varies depending on the client, but ranges between 3-6 weeks.

Clients can benefit from supportive one-to-one counseling, as well as group therapies using methods like dialectical and cognitive behavior therapies, psychoeducation, as well as recreational therapies and activities for rounded, holistic support. Medication and symptom management are offered as needed, as well as family meetings, and dual-diagnosis support. Treatment planning, and eventual aftercare coordination is also offered to support a sustainable and long-term recovery.

This location also features a secure adolescent inpatient unit with 17 beds designed to accommodate teens aged 12-17 years. The focus here is on crisis stabilization, and most of all, safety. Here, teens receive care for behavioral issues, including substance abuse, in a safe, non-judgmental environment. The facility is monitored 24/7 to offer extra peace of mind to parents and caregivers.

For those in need of less intensive care, a day hospital is also available on this campus specifically designed to offer outpatient clinical services for kids and teens from ages 10-17.

Art Therapy

Art and music are mediums that connect with our feelings, making them a great recovery tool during addiction treatment. Studies show that combining art/music and drug rehab can have a greater therapeutic impact than drug rehab alone, as you’re able to access parts of your brain and body that you may not have access to during traditional talk therapy. Benefits of art/music therapy include lowering stress and anxiety, promoting healthy neurochemicals, and providing stress relief.

Dual Diagnosis & Mental Health

If you have both a mental health and substance use disorder, these cannot be treated independently. They interact, so the treatment must be integrated. Dual diagnosis treatment in Maryland is designed to treat both co-occurring disorders.
